  Enhancing Your Home’s Exterior Appeal First impressions matter, especially when it comes to selling your home. Enhancing your home’s exterior appeal can attract more buyers and potentially increase your property’s value. Here are some tips to make your home’s exterior stand out: Freshen Up the Paint: A fresh coat of paint can do wonders for your home’s appearance. Choose neutral colors that appeal to a wide range of buyers. Don’t forget to paint the front door for an inviting entrance. Upgrade Your Landscaping: Well-maintained landscaping is a key element of curb appeal. Trim overgrown bushes, mow the lawn, and plant colorful flowers. Adding mulch to flower beds can give your yard a polished look. Enhance Your Front Porch: If you have a porch, make it a focal point. Add comfortable seating, potted plants, and stylish lighting. Weighing the Pros and Cons of Renovation Projects Home renovation projects can be exciting, but they’re also a significant investment of time and money. Before you start tearing down walls or installing new floors, it’s important to weigh the pros and cons: Pros: Increased Home Value: Renovations can increase your home’s value, making it more attractive to potential buyers. Upgrades like kitchen remodels or bathroom renovations often offer a good return on investment. Personalization: Renovations allow you to customize your home to fit your needs and style. Whether it’s creating an open-concept layout or adding a home office, you can design a space that works for you. Improved Functionality: Renovations can improve the functionality of your home. Expanding your kitchen, adding storage space, or updating outdated systems can make your home more comfortable and convenient.   Essential Tips for First-Time Homebuyers Buying your first home is an exciting milestone, but it can also be overwhelming. Here are some essential tips to help you navigate the process with confidence: Get Pre-Approved for a Mortgage: Before you start house hunting, get pre-approved for a mortgage. This will give you a clear idea of your budget and make you a more attractive buyer to sellers. Set a Realistic Budget: Determine how much you can afford by considering not just the mortgage, but also property taxes, insurance, maintenance, and utilities. Stick to your budget to avoid financial stress. Research Neighborhoods: Location is key. Consider factors like proximity to work, schools, public transportation, and future development plans. Visit neighborhoods at different times of the day to get a true sense of the area. Make a Must-Have List: Prioritize your needs and wants in a home.   Current Real Estate Trends to Watch The real estate market is constantly evolving. Whether you’re buying, selling, or investing, staying informed about the latest trends is crucial. Here are some current real estate trends to watch: Rise in Remote Work: With more people working from home, there’s an increased demand for properties with home office spaces and larger living areas. Suburban and rural areas are also seeing a surge in popularity as buyers seek more space and a quieter lifestyle. Sustainability and Green Living: Eco-friendly homes are in demand. Buyers are looking for energy-efficient features like solar panels, energy-efficient appliances, and sustainable building materials. Homes with green certifications are also commanding higher prices. Technology in Real Estate: Technology is playing a bigger role in real estate transactions. How to Choose the Right Real Estate Agent Choosing the right real estate agent is one of the most critical decisions you’ll make when buying or selling a home. The right agent can make the process smooth, stress-free, and successful, while the wrong one can lead to frustration, delays, and even financial loss. With so many agents out there, how do you find the one that’s best for you? Here’s a guide to help you choose the right real estate agent. 1. Look for Experience and Expertise When selecting a real estate agent, experience matters. An agent with years of experience in the local market is more likely to understand the nuances of pricing, negotiation, and the legal aspects of buying or selling a home. They’ll have a solid track record and a deep knowledge of the area, including trends, neighborhoods, and comparable sales. Ask about their experience: How long have they been in the business?
